About Mini toblerone

Mini Toblerone is a bite-sized version of the Swiss chocolate confectionery, known for its distinctive triangular shape and rich flavor. Originating in Switzerland, Toblerone was invented by Theodor Tobler and Emil Baumann in 1908. It combines milk chocolate, honey, almond nougat, and cocoa butter to create its signature taste. Its nutritional profile includes carbohydrates (primarily from sugars), fats (mainly saturated and unsaturated fats from cocoa and dairy), and a modest amount of protein from milk solids. Mini Toblerone is calorie-dense, with approximately 45 calories per piece, making it a decadent treat but not suitable for regular consumption if monitoring caloric intake or sugar levels. It is best enjoyed in moderation due to its high sugar and fat content, but it provides quick energy for those needing a boost.

Common Questions About Mini toblerone Nutrition

Is Mini Toblerone high in protein?

Mini Toblerone contains very low protein content. A single 8g piece provides about 0.8g of protein, making it more suitable as a treat rather than a protein source.

Can I eat Mini Toblerone on a keto diet?

Mini Toblerone is not ideal for a keto diet due to its high sugar content. A single 8g piece contains approximately 5g of total carbohydrates, the majority of which come from sugar, which could disrupt ketosis.

Are there health concerns with eating Mini Toblerone?

Mini Toblerone is high in added sugars and saturated fats. Consuming it in moderation is essential, as frequent or excessive intake may contribute to weight gain and an increased risk of conditions like diabetes or heart disease.

What is the recommended serving size for Mini Toblerone?

The recommended serving size is typically 1-2 pieces, which would amount to 8-16g or approximately 43-86 calories. Enjoy it as a treat rather than a regular part of your diet.

How does Mini Toblerone compare to other chocolate snacks?

Compared to other chocolate snacks, Mini Toblerone stands out for its unique honey and almond nougat ingredients, but it is similar in calorie and sugar content. Alternatives like dark chocolate may offer lower sugar and higher cocoa for added antioxidants.
